<p>Meanwhile, TikTok parent ByteDance told the <a href="https://www.bbc.com/news/business-53633315"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er"><em>BBC</em></a> it was “committed to being a global company,” and that it has been “evaluating the possibility of establishing TikTok’s headquarters outside of the US, to better serve our global users.” The social media app is one of the few originating in China to gain success in the US market. </p>
<p>Hu Xijin, the editor of another state-backed Chinese paper, the <em>Global Times</em>, called the potential sale “open robbery” and <a href="https://twitter.com/HuXijin_GT/status/1290457300298334217"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er">tweeted</a> that “President Trump is turning the once great America into an rogue country.” Meanwhile, US Secretary of State Mike Pompeo said that TikTok was “feeding data directly to the Chinese Communist Party.” </p>
<p>Where the US government has a clearer case against Huawei over potential IP theft and other issues, justification for banning TikTok is less so. Further, the White House has yet to explain why the treasury should take a cut of any deal. “I hate to say this but it is kind of almost Mafia-like behavior,” said Charlotte Jee from <em>MIT Technology Review</em> told the <em>BBC</em>. “Threatening a ban which pushes down the price then saying ‘oh we should get a cut of that deal afterwards to say thank you for what we&#8217;ve done there.’”</p>
<p>Microsoft has given itself a deadline of September 15th to either complete a sale or abandon the deal. </p>

<p>On top of being more affordable than most flagship true wireless earbuds, the WF-1000XM3 outperforms much of the competition. Sony’s new QN1e noise-cancelling chip blocks out any distractions while using less power than ever to do so. At the same time, Sony brings more sound depth than other true wireless earbuds, with “solid performance across a diverse range of genres,” we wrote in our review. That’s helped by Sony’s “Digital Sound Enhancement Engine” that upscales compressed audio from Spotify and other services, making it more like high-resolution audio.</p>
<p>If the sound doesn’t suit you out of the box, you can always use Sony’s companion app to adjust the EQ, crank the bass and do other tweaks. You don’t have to worry about dropouts, either, as Sony’s latest Bluetooth chip beams sound to both earbuds at once. Finally, battery life is class-leading at six hours on a charge with active noise cancellation enabled, or eight hours if it’s turned off.</p>
<p>The only potential drawbacks are the size, which is larger than Sony’s previous true-wireless WF-SP700N model. However, they should stay put for the most part once you find the right tip. In any case, as long as you’re partial to the silver color, you won’t find them any cheaper.</p>

<p>The Galaxy Watch Active has all of the key features of the flagship Galaxy Watch, including a bright, beautiful screen, great health and fitness tracking capabilities and Samsung Pay. With the Health app, the smartwatch can track a number of different workouts, from resistance training to elliptical sessions. It will even track your stress levels by monitoring your heart rate and calculating the variance.</p>
<p>To keep the costs down, Samsung did make a few minor sacrifices. The Galaxy Watch Active doesn’t have the rotating bezel. It has a smaller face and shorter battery life. But the sport-friendly body is 20 percent smaller and roughly 60 percent lighter than the Galaxy Watch. And even with less battery power, it should last two to three days, depending on how much activity tracking you ask it to do.</p>
<p>Even at $200, we were impressed with the watch and gave it a score of <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2019-04-03-samsung-galaxy-watch-active-review.html">83</a>. Now, with a price tag of just $120, the Watch Active is even more impressive. It’s not the latest version &#8212; the <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2019-09-27-samsung-galaxy-watch-active-2-review-price-release-date.html">Watch Active 2</a> came out late last year &#8212; but it’s still a good option for anyone who wants a solid, affordable smartwatch that will work well with Android smartphones.</p>

<p>The OnePlus 8 Pro is also powered by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 865 and notes a 6.78-inch 3168 x 1440 QHD+ display with a 120Hz refresh rate, a 48-megapixel quad camera system and a 16-megapixel selfie camera. Like its smaller counterpart, the Pro comes in two variants with 8GB/12GB of RAM and 128GB/256GB of storage. The hefty 4510mAh battery with Warp Charge technology promises 50-percent charge in 30 minutes. It also comes with Android 10 as standard and can be unlocked with a fingerprint.</p>
<p>In the UK, the OnePlus 8 with 8GB of RAM will cost £599 ($573) and the 12GB model will cost £699 ($879). The OnePlus 8 Pro starts at £799 ($1,005), ramping up to £899 ($1,130) for the beefier model. </p>

<p>Facebook took a meeting with Magic Leap but reportedly isn&#8217;t interested in buying it right now, as the social network is still trying to make its Oculus investment work. Johnson &amp; Johnson declined to comment. The company&#8217;s other investors include NTT Docomo, AT&amp;T and investment funds in Saudi Arabia and Singapore.</p>
<p>Led by CEO Rony Abovitz, Magic Leap is one of the better financed startups out there, with investors including Google and Alibaba Group. The company has raised around $2.6 billion to develop its augmented reality headset and is valued at up to $8 billion. (The company recently <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2019/06/19/magic-leap-nreal-founder-stole-mixed-reality-secrets/">accused</a> rival <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2019/05/30/nreal-light-mixed-reality-glasses/">Nreal</a> of stealing its trade secrets.)</p>
<p>However, the rich investment has yet to translate into commercial success. After years of secrecy-shrouded development and flashy demos, the company released its <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2018/11/01/magic-leap-hands-on-one-creator-edition-mixed-reality/">$2,300 Creator Edition AR headset</a> in 2018. Unlike VR headsets from Oculus or Vive, it has a see-through display that allows virtual objects to interact with the real world. It did have some cool features and showed some potential, but was far from living up to the <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2015/03/19/jaw-dropping-magic-leap-demo/">jaw-dropping</a> FPS/real-world gaming demos it showed earlier.</p>
<p>The company then shifted its focus to business (as Microsoft did with Hololens) with the release of the <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2019/12/10/magic-leap-enterprise-suite/">$2,995 Enterprise Suite</a> that included tools, support, AR-friendly apps and an updated Magic Leap 1 headset. Late last year, after <a href="https://www.engadget.com/2019-12-06-magic-leap-6000-headsets-sold-report.html">announcing</a> sales of just 6,000 headsets, the company revealed the <a href="https://www.forbes.com/sites/charliefink/2019/12/10/magic-leap-drops-news-bombs-about-enterprise-updates-and-magic-leap-2">Magic Leap 2</a> headset and a new enterprise strategy. Magic Leap&#8217;s chief product officer Omar Khan said the next headset would be launched next year, but other sources were <a href="https://www.theverge.com/2019/12/6/20998796/magic-leap-two-ar-headset-prototype-layoffs-low-sales-sundar-pichai-board">more pessimistic</a>.</p>
